Average Cost:Deck Pros | Just Enter Your Zip
SponsoredWe have you covered with deck building pros. Enter your zip code to get started. Enter yo…Shop Local Offers · Find An Expert · Project Cost Guides · Flexible Scheduling
Service catalog: Deck Installation, Deck Replacement, Install Porch RailingBespoke Patio Furniture Sets | PatioHQ Official Site
SponsoredRefresh Your Patio with Luxe Custom Cushions, Replacement Covers, …5/5 (556 reviews)

Feedback